ZAMFARA2019: The Six Category/Type Of People Support Wakkala

By Khalifa Ja’afar

The Zamfara state deputy governor and gubernatorial aspirant on the platform of the ruling All Progressive Congress (APC), Ibrahim Wakkala Muhammad, has a host of supporters on the Social Media than any other politician in Zamfara state due to his intervention, actively, on the Social Media activities. This intervention has resulted in having a lot of supporters on Facebook and WatsApp.

Beside the Social Media, he has large number of supporters in the central zone specifically Gusau, Tsafe amongst others.
Set of the people below are amongst his supporters:

1• Pro-Yarima: As far as this set of people is concerned, they blindly support any candidate as long as he belongs to
Ahmad Sani Yariman Bakura, wherever he may ask them to go politically, would have been their final destination whether they like it or not and therefore expected to become die hard supporters of Ibrahim Wakkala.

2• His Relatives and Friends: If you were in his shoes, where are you going to pitch your tent? Do I need to write something about this set of people? Friends and relatives will support you no matter the challenge except and unless for the fact that the person is irresponsible and/or fake friends. YES, if so facto, they are not Qualify to be addressed as your friends nor your family!

3• Indigene of Gusau: This is another set of people who support him just because he is a bonafide indigene of Gusau. It is as simple as A, B and beautiful C.

4• Those Who Are Tired Of The Present Administration: They are tired of Abdul-Aziz Yari! His style in governance, policy and programmes are not favourable to them and loudly cry out for substitution! They think the only candidate who could change this government’s policy and programmes to better would have been
Ibrahim Wakkala . So who else will they support?

5• The Follow-Follow: This set of people only follow what majority of people are being projecting Online and therefore as far as the internet is concerned they are fully in supporting Ibrahim Wakkala just because they see people online writing or chanting “Sai Malam sai Malam” (Up Malam) no more no less.

6• Those Who Stand With Him: They are being selected and few people within Gusau and Tsafe whom he inspires in the need to fight and stand with him since he knows no any leader would hitherto abandoned his people and then galvanised them to stand firm and fight for him.

So far so good, but alas! These six (6) category/type of supporters are not really good and strong enough to build a government or take one to the promise land.
